Intel® Xeon® Gold Processors

With support for higher memory speeds, enhanced memory capacity, and up-to four-socket scalability, Intel® Xeon® Gold 6300 and 5300 processors deliver improved performance, enhanced memory capabilities, advanced security technologies, and built-in workload acceleration.

These processors are optimized for demanding mainstream data center, cloud compute, and network and storage workloads. With up to four-socket scalability, they are suitable for an expanded range of workloads.
